Manufacturing Test Engineering Manager

Position Summary

We are seeking an experienced Manufacturing Test Engineering Manager to lead the development and execution of the end-to-end manufacturing test strategy for next-generation AI server platforms and datacenter infrastructure. This role is responsible for defining and driving the manufacturing test architecture from L6 board assembly through L11 rack-level integration and final system validation, ensuring world-class product quality, manufacturability, and production scalability.

This leader will manage a team of 3–5 Manufacturing Test Engineers while partnering closely with Hardware, Firmware, Platform, Validation, Quality, Operations, and Joint Design Manufacturing (JDM) partners. The role owns the manufacturing test strategy, test coverage, factory test infrastructure, manufacturing capacity planning, and continuous improvement of manufacturing quality.

Key Responsibilities

Manufacturing Test Strategy

  • Define and own the end-to-end manufacturing test strategy from L6 board assembly through L11 rack integration.
  • Develop standardized manufacturing test methodologies that optimize quality, throughput, cost of test, and scalability across multiple products and JDM sites.
  • Establish manufacturing test standards, best practices, and engineering processes that support high-volume server manufacturing.

Technical Leadership & People Management

  • Lead, mentor, and develop a team of 3–5 Manufacturing Test Engineers supporting multiple hardware programs.
  • Establish team priorities, allocate resources, and ensure successful execution of manufacturing test deliverables.
  • Foster a culture of technical excellence, accountability, collaboration, and continuous improvement.
  • Serve as the primary technical escalation point for manufacturing test and production issues.

Cross-Functional Engineering Collaboration

  • Partner with Hardware, Platform, Firmware, Validation, Reliability, Quality, and Operations teams to ensure manufacturing test coverage aligns with product design intent and customer quality expectations.
  • Lead Design for Test (DFT) and Design for Manufacturability (DFM) reviews to ensure products are optimized for efficient, high-quality manufacturing.
  • Own manufacturing test coverage reviews across board, subsystem, system, and rack levels, ensuring comprehensive structural and functional defect detection.

JDM Partnership & Manufacturing Execution

  • Serve as the primary technical interface with JDM partners for manufacturing test strategy, implementation, and production readiness.
  • Lead technical reviews covering manufacturing readiness, test coverage, infrastructure, yield performance, capacity planning, and corrective actions.
  • Review and approve manufacturing test plans and ensure consistent execution across manufacturing sites.

Manufacturing Infrastructure & Capacity Planning

  • Define the manufacturing test infrastructure required to support high-volume production, including:
    • Test stations
    • Test fixtures
    • Factory automation
    • Rack-level test infrastructure
    • Network infrastructure
    • Manufacturing software environments
    • Test data collection and traceability
  • Work with JDM partners to establish manufacturing capacity plans, optimize factory layouts, and ensure sufficient test throughput to meet production demand.

Quality & Continuous Improvement

  • Define and monitor key manufacturing metrics, including First Pass Yield (FPY), retest rate, manufacturing escapes, test cycle time, and throughput.
  • Lead cross-functional root cause investigations and drive corrective and preventive actions (CAPA).
  • Establish a closed-loop quality process by partnering with Data Center Operations and Sustaining Engineering to analyze field failures and manufacturing escapes, ensuring lessons learned are incorporated into future manufacturing test strategies and diagnostic coverage.

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, Computer Science, or a related technical discipline.
  • 10+ years of experience in manufacturing test engineering, production engineering, or hardware manufacturing.
  • 3+ years of engineering management experience, including leading and developing technical teams.
  • Experience managing teams.
  • Extensive experience supporting high-volume server, storage, networking, or AI infrastructure manufacturing.
  • Proven experience developing manufacturing test strategies from board-level (L6) through rack-level (L11) manufacturing.
  • Extensive experience working with JDM, ODM, or contract manufacturing partners.
  • Strong expertise in:
    • ICT and MDA
    • Board Functional Test
    • System and Rack-Level Manufacturing Test
    • Manufacturing diagnostics
    • Linux-based manufacturing environments
    • Automated manufacturing test systems
  • Experience defining manufacturing test infrastructure, fixture requirements, and production capacity planning.
  • Strong understanding of server hardware architecture, firmware, BIOS/BMC, networking, and power systems.
  • Demonstrated success improving yield, reducing manufacturing escapes, and driving structured root cause analysis.
  • Excellent communication, leadership, and cross-functional collaboration skills.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Master’s degree in a relevant engineering discipline.
  • Experience supporting hyperscale cloud or AI infrastructure manufacturing.
  • Experience with Python or Bash scripting for manufacturing automation.
  • Familiarity with Manufacturing Execution Systems (MES), factory analytics, and statistical process control.
  • Lean Manufacturing or Six Sigma certification.
